The global sports media landscape has experienced remarkable change over the last decade. Traditional broadcasting approaches are facing challenges from new digital streaming platforms and dynamic services. This progress keeps change the way viewers consume sports media content worldwide.
International sports broadcasting rights have ended up being increasingly important resources in the global media marketplace, with firms contending intensely for exclusive access to high-quality sporting occasions. The intricacy of rights circulation across various territories has actually produced intricate licensing agreements that cover several platforms and regions. Media personalisation technology represents possibly the most important progress in modern sports media consumption, essentially altering how viewers engage with sporting events. Advanced formulas analyze watching patterns, choices, and engagement metrics check here to provide customized experiences that adjust to individual viewer activity. This technical sophistication permits platforms to suggest appropriate media content, highlight particular athletes or teams, and even modify narration options based on audience knowledge degrees. The data-driven strategy extends past simple media content suggestions to include personalized promotional targeting, product promotions, and social media integration that build wide-ranging enjoyment communities. Interactive features like real-time polling, prediction games, and social dialogue have changed passive watching to engaged participation, encouraging deeper links among audiences and sporting occasions. The transformation of sports broadcasting has been driven mainly by technological development and shifting customer behavior patterns. Standard television broadcasting networks, once the undeniable gatekeepers of sports media content, now compete against digital streaming platforms that offer extraordinary flexibility and personalisation options. These digital platforms have transformed exactly how viewers access real-time events, providing multi-camera angles, real-time statistics, and interactive features that enhance the viewing experience. The transition has been particularly pronounced among younger demographics that favor on-demand media content distribution over scheduled programming. Media companies have reacted by spending heavily in digital facilities and creating advanced material delivery networks that can manage enormous concurrent viewership. This technological arms race has actually led to enhanced streaming high quality, reduced latency, and innovative functions such as digital reality experiences that bring viewers closer to the action than ever before.
